Senior Mechanical Engineer – Water Sector

As a Senior Mechanical Engineer, you will contribute to projects that significantly impact our environment and communities. Working primarily in the UK water market, the Company provides the feasibility, design, construction, and commissioning services needed to keep water flowing and wastewater treated. You’ll work on projects that make a real difference to our environment and our communities by enhancing the efficiency and effectiveness of water and wastewater treatment systems. You will play a pivotal role in shaping the mechanical functions throughout the lifecycle of various projects. From concept design to commissioning, you will ensure that all mechanical aspects are meticulously considered and integrated.

Responsibilities

  • Lead the mechanical design of water and wastewater infrastructure and non-infrastructure projects through the outline and detailed design, construction, commissioning, and handover, including, but not limited to, P&IDs, valve schedules, pump calculations, defining safe access and lifting arrangements, above ground pipework layouts, etc.
  • Coordinate with the project team comprising of Electrical, Civil, Geotech and Process designers and ensure designs are completed on programme, within budget, and to the quality defined by framework specifications.
  • Working closely and collaboratively with the commercial, operational and construction teams to develop efficient, practical and safe solutions throughout design stages, construction and beyond.
  • Positively engage with the client, managing relationships and adopting a one-team approach to supporting them in achieving their aims.
  • Supporting the development of the mechanical engineering team, coaching and mentoring engineers to develop their skill set and identifying the correct resource for the projects.

Qualifications

  • Degree in Mechanical Engineering, or related field.
  • Chartered or incorporated member of professional institution e.g ICE, IMechE, etc, or equivalent experience.
  • Ability to communicate effectively with team members and stakeholders.
  • Methodical approach to problem solving.
  • A valid driving licence and willingness to travel to sites across your operational region.
  • Water/wastewater experience required.
